public class HelloWorld {
public static void main(String[] args) {
hnt t=new hnt();
t.Move(5,'A','B','C');
}
}
class hnt{
public void Move(int num,char a,char b,char c){
if(num==1){
System.out.println("将"+a+"移动到"+c);
}else {
Move(num-1, a,c,b);
System.out.println("将"+a+"移动到"+c);
Move(num-1, b,a,c);
}
}
}
java汉诺塔
于 2023-08-22 22:23:50 首次发布